      I didn’t watch either, but I think it’s about this:

      https://bravenewcoin.com/insights/bitcoin-privacy-developer-gets-5-years-in-prison-what-it-means-for-crypto

      That tool was designed to help users hide transaction history and protect financial privacy on public blockchains.

      Authorities prosecuted him, arguing the tool was used to facilitate money laundering and other illegal activity.
